During which stage of gene expression is mRNA produced?

The production of mRNA occurs during the transcription stage of gene expression. In this process, RNA polymerase synthesizes a strand of mRNA that is complementary to the DNA template strand. Transcription begins when RNA polymerase binds to a specific region of the gene known as the promoter. As the enzyme moves along the DNA, it unwinds the double helix and assembles nucleotides into a growing mRNA strand. This mRNA molecule then undergoes processing, including capping and polyadenylation, before it exits the nucleus and moves into the cytoplasm for translation into a protein.

The other processes mentioned do not involve the production of mRNA. Translation refers to the conversion of the mRNA sequence into a protein, replication is the process of duplicating DNA before cell division, and translocation usually refers to a movement of a segment of DNA or a part of the ribosome during translation, none of which are directly related to the synthesis of mRNA.
